일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 |
Tags
- CSS
- 개발공부
- 개발자
- 콜백
- 프론트엔드 스쿨
- Tanstack
- hooks
- JavaScript
- 인터넷
- 프론트
- 자바스크립트
- 코딩
- JS
- props
- components
- 리액트
- 프론트엔드
- react
- HTML
- 부트캠프
- 공식문서
- 조건문
- 제로베이스
- TS
- TypeScript
- 타입스크립트
- 탄스택쿼리
- 리액트쿼리
- Tanstack Query
- 개발
Archives
- Today
- Total
목록Document Object (1)
SUE 개발 블로그

DOM은 도저히 제대로 이해했다가 어려웠지만 정보를 찾던 중 유노코딩 이란 선생님이 정말 쉽게 알려주셨다. 웹브라우저는 HTML 문서를 해석하고, 화면을 통해 해석된 결과를 보여주는데 해석한 HTML 코드를 화면을 통해 보여주는 과정을 렌더링이라 한다. 브라우저는 HTML 코드를 해석해서 요소들을 트리 형태로 구조화해 표현하는 문서(객체)를 생성하는데 이를 DOM이라 하며, 브라우저는 DOM을 통해 화면에 웹 콘텐츠들을 렌더링한다. DOM의 존재 목적 DOM은 자바스크립트를 사용해서 웹 콘텐츠를 추가, 수정, 삭제하거나 마우스 클릭, 키보드 타이핑 등 이벤트에 대한 처리를 정의할 수 있도록 제공되는 프로그래밍 인터페이스이다. 자바스크립트가 웹문서에 대한 동작을 구현하고 나면 자바스크립트 파일이 아닌 DO..
DOM
2023. 10. 20. 19:40